Joint Military Exercise Commences Near Batam Island by ASEAN
In a significant display of regional cooperation and military preparedness, the Association of Southeast Asian Nations (ASEAN) has commenced a joint military exercise near Batam Island. This exercise aims to enhance the collective defense capabilities of ASEAN member states and foster closer ties among their armed forces.
The joint military exercise, codenamed “Sea Guardian 2021,” involves the participation of naval and air forces from all ten ASEAN member states. These countries include Brunei, Cambodia, Indonesia, Laos, Malaysia, Myanmar, the Philippines, Singapore, Thailand, and Vietnam. The exercise is being held in the waters surrounding Batam Island, strategically located in the Riau Islands Province of Indonesia.
The primary objective of Sea Guardian 2021 is to improve interoperability and coordination among ASEAN militaries in responding to various security challenges in the region. This includes scenarios such as maritime security threats, counter-terrorism operations, humanitarian assistance and disaster relief, and search and rescue missions. The choice of Batam Island as the location for Sea Guardian 2021 is significant. Batam Island is strategically positioned along major shipping routes in the region, making it a critical area for maritime security. By conducting the exercise near Batam Island, ASEAN member states can simulate real-world scenarios and develop effective strategies to address potential threats in this vital maritime corridor.
